The answer is here, actually it’s all over the Bible, but in this proverb, in particular. According to this section of Proverbs there are two parts to gaining wisdom:

1- our effort and 2- God’s grace.

My son, if you accept my words and treasure up my commands within you, turning your ear to wisdom and applying your heart to understanding- indeed, if you call out for insight and cry aloud for understanding, and if you look for it as for silver and search for it as for hidden treasure, then you will understand the fear of the LORD and find the knowledge of God.

For the LORD gives wisdom; from his mouth come knowledge and understanding.
Proverbs 2:1-6

Listen and concentrate. Seek and accept. Treasure and never forget. Ask and cry out for. Then you will understand. It is a gift and a promise.
